網(wǎng)站開發(fā)如何學(xué)習(xí)?一個(gè)網(wǎng)站的開發(fā)大致可分為前端和后端,前臺(tái)主要負(fù)責(zé)實(shí)現(xiàn)視覺和交互效果,以及與服務(wù)器通信,完成業(yè)務(wù)邏輯。后端負(fù)責(zé)數(shù)據(jù)的處理,想要做網(wǎng)站開發(fā)的朋友可以按如下思路進(jìn)行學(xué)習(xí):
1、html css:這部分建議在 w3school 菜鳥教程 上學(xué)習(xí),站點(diǎn)上提供了在線測(cè)試demo,你可以邊學(xué)習(xí),邊測(cè)試實(shí)例,通過實(shí)例學(xué)習(xí)效果是最好的。 之后可以模仿一些網(wǎng)站做些頁面。
2.、javascript:javascript 要學(xué)的內(nèi)容實(shí)在很多,如果沒有其他編程語言的基礎(chǔ)的話,學(xué)起來可能要費(fèi)些力。javascript掌握基礎(chǔ)后建議直接學(xué)習(xí)jquery,jquery為javascript的框架,學(xué)習(xí)起來非常容易,而且你不需要再考慮瀏覽器的兼容性問題。
3、入門一門后端語言:后端語言有很多,包含php,jsp,asp.net,python,ruby等,比較推薦 php吧,學(xué)習(xí)起來相對(duì)還是比較容易,而且目前不少網(wǎng)站php的開源代碼都非常多,可以借鑒參考。
4、學(xué)習(xí)關(guān)系數(shù)據(jù)庫:數(shù)據(jù)庫是用于存放網(wǎng)站數(shù)據(jù)的地方,目前應(yīng)用比較多的數(shù)據(jù)庫是 mysql,你需要學(xué)習(xí)數(shù)據(jù)庫簡(jiǎn)單的增刪改查,這個(gè)階段不要談什么數(shù)據(jù)庫優(yōu)化,那是扯淡。